[SystemZ] Use MVC to spill loads and stores
Try to use MVC when spilling the destination of a simple load or the source of a simple store. As explained in the comment, this doesn't yet handle the case where the load or store location is also a frame index, since that could lead to two simultaneous scavenger spills, something the backend can't handle yet. spill-02.py tests that this restriction kicks in, but unfortunately I've not yet found a case that would fail without it. The volatile trick I used for other scavenger tests doesn't work here because we can't use MVC for volatile accesses anyway. I'm planning on relaxing the restriction later, hopefully with a test that does trigger the problem... Tests @f8 and @f9 also showed that L(G)RL and ST(G)RL were wrongly classified as SimpleBDX{Load,Store}.
